Statute overview

About this statute

This provision says the toy regulation implements EU toy safety rules and defines key terms; it also requires manufacturers to ensure toys placed on the market meet the safety requirements and to prepare technical documentation and conformity assessment. Fabrikanten, importøren og distributøren skal opfylde en række sikkerheds-, mærknings-, dokumentations- og oplysningskrav for legetøjsprodukter. Distributører of toy products must act quickly if they know or should know a toy is non-compliant, and they must notify the control authority and relevant traders when the toy poses a risk. CE-mærket must be affixed when conformity assessment documentation shows the safety requirements in § 26 and Annex 2 are met. Toy products must carry CE marking and manufacturers must do the required safety and conformity checks before placing them on the market.
